Показать сообщение отдельно
Старый 05.08.2003, 02:27     # 54
joker99
Full Member
 
Аватар для joker99
 
Регистрация: 19.07.2003
Адрес: Israel
Сообщения: 924

joker99 Популярный человек на этом форумеjoker99 Популярный человек на этом форумеjoker99 Популярный человек на этом форумеjoker99 Популярный человек на этом форумеjoker99 Популярный человек на этом форумеjoker99 Популярный человек на этом форумеjoker99 Популярный человек на этом форуме
f(x)=y ето хэш функция если

1. Она одностороняя, т.е по 'y' не возможно узнать 'х'
2. Невозможно найти 2 разных х, которые дадут один и тот же y
3. При известном y, невозможно подобрать х который выполняет f(x)=y

Невозможно - Невозможно в конечное время


Хэшировать пароль - запускать хэш функцию на пароль и запоминать только хэш. когда пароль вводят сравнивать его хэш с запомненым хэшом.
Таким образом если достать хэш пароля по нему нельзя узнать етот пароль или подобрать другой подходящий.

P.S.: Если не ошибаюсь, все хэш функции вычисляются с помощю секретного ключа, и их обычно взламывают при плохом выборе етого ключа
__________________
Столько дел, что и работой занятся некогда...
joker99 вне форума